Pros & Cons Analysis

Houdini
Houdini
Pros
  • Powerful procedural workflow
  • Flexible node-based workflow
  • Great for FX and simulations
  • Integrated environment for modeling to rendering
  • Large production studio user base
Cons
  • Steep learning curve
  • Not as strong for character animation
  • Relatively high system requirements
  • Costly for indie users
AC3D
AC3D
Pros
  • Intuitive and easy to learn interface
  • Great for architectural and engineering models
  • Affordable pricing
  • Active user community and support
Cons
  • Lacks some advanced features of high-end 3D software
  • Rendering can be slow
  • Steep learning curve for complex projects
